TLA is a daring shooter that layers coffee liqueur, Amaretto, and lemon vodka, creating a burst of contrasting flavors. Each layer offers a distinct taste, from deep coffee to sweet almond to zesty lemon, making it a thrilling experience in every sip.
Method
How to make a TLA
- Lemon vodka 10ml, Coffee liqueur 10ml, Amaretto 10ml
-
- Layer the ingredients into a shot glass
-
- The Tia Maria first, then amaretto and finally the lemon vodka
-
- Then serve

FAQ's
What makes Lemon vodka a distinctive choice for the TLA cocktail?
Lemon vodka adds a unique citrusy brightness to the TLA cocktail, contrasting the rich, sweet notes of coffee liqueur and Amaretto. Its inclusion creates a balanced blend of flavors, offering a refreshing twist on a shot cocktail while contributing to the overall alcohol content.
Given its composition, how should the TLA cocktail be served for the best experience?
The TLA cocktail, being a cold, alcoholic, unshaken and unstirred beverage, is best served in a chilled shot glass to preserve its potency and flavor profile. Serving it cold enhances the depth and richness of the coffee liqueur and Amaretto, while highlighting the crisp zest from the Lemon vodka.
How does the alcohol content in TLA compare to other popular shot cocktails?
With an alcohol content of 29.33%, TLA stands on the higher end among shot cocktails, most of which vary from 15% to 40% alcohol by volume. It's stronger than many sweet or fruity shots but in line or slightly milder compared to traditional, straight spirit shots, providing a balanced yet potent experience.
What are the best food pairings for a TLA cocktail?
Given the TLA's unique blend of coffee liqueur, Amaretto, and Lemon vodka, savory snacks or sweet desserts make excellent pairings. Savory options could include salted nuts or cheese, while on the sweet side, chocolate-based desserts or almond-flavored pastries would complement the Amaretto's nutty notes and the richness of the coffee liqueur.
Are there any recommended variations or twists for those looking to customize the TLA cocktail?
To customize the TLA, consider altering the base spirits for varied flavor profiles. For a less sweet variant, reduce the coffee liqueur and replace with espresso for a caffeinated kick. For a fruitier shot, infuse the Lemon vodka with other citrus fruits or berries. Adjusting the proportions of each ingredient can also tailor the cocktail to personal taste preferences, emphasizing either the sweetness, citrus, or coffee notes.
